Hi everyone, I just noticed that Circuit City reduced the price of the Intec Ultimate DS/GBA Case to $2.99. Online and in-store pickup.

http://www.circuitcity.com/ssm/Inte...48814/catOid/-13861/rpem/ccd/productDetail.do

It's $7.99 just about everywhere else (well, at amazon).

It is an all plastic case that holds 8 DS games and 3 GBA games along with a DS battery.

My overall review is that it is OK if you need to store a bunch of games, but it can be difficult to remove the games from the holder once they are inserted. I would've been disappointed if I paid $7.99. For regular traveling, I still prefer these:

I picked up this Pelican case at Radioshack that has been on clearance for something like $2.97. It holds the DS (including the Lite) and up to 7 DS games. It can hold two GBA games, but that will limit your storage to 3 DS games.

It can't hold the power adapter, but it holds the system, and for that price, it is a pretty awesome deal. It is kind of big, but hey, I needed a cheap case for my DS Lite. I hated having to bring all my game cases and not have my DS Lite in one place.
